    In his role as Balladeer, Dolan has written more than 300 songs and performed them throughout the state and in most U.S. states, as well as in twenty foreign countries. As a musician, Ellis is known for his 12-string guitar, his baritone voice, the songs he writes, and his unique arrangements of other songs. He specializes in songs ...

After more than 55 years as Arizona’s Official State Balladeer, Dolan Ellis continues to proudly hang his cowboy hat on that handle. It was Governor Sam Goddard who created the title and made the appointment official in 1966. It was right after ...
